Full-Time Mechanical Lead – Fuel Cell Platform – Rail – 210000C9

Cummins Inc – Posted by Cummins Inc Mississauga, Ontario, Canada

Job Description

DESCRIPTION/RESPONSIBILITIES:
We are looking for a talented Mechanical Lead – Fuel Cell Platform to join our team specializing in hydrogen fuel cell power systems technology for our #NewPower Business Unit in Mississauga, Ontario.

In this role, you will make an impact in the following ways:
• Oversees overall mechanical and process system design for rail-based fuel cell systems, including component selection, and mechanical integration.
• Responsible for and oversees validation of key mechanical sub-components.
• Lead mechanical engineering team responsible for hydrogen, air, and thermal balance of plant development including process design of fluid and gas flow, process control subsystems, electromechanical component selection and validation, component layout, development of operational and control strategies, and design compliance to applicable standards.
• Responsible for ensuring the selection and integration of components meet key product requirements of functionality, reliability, cost, safety/certifications, maintainability, and packaging/layout.
• Interfaces with the CAD team to ensure successful implementation of all design aspects.
• Participates in, and resolves challenges in overall system validation – mechanical, process, and thermal.
• Take higher level product requirements in terms of thermal performance, mass, acoustic noise, fatigue, and principles of dynamics and vibration and lead mechanical engineering team to a successful product design.

REQUIRED SKILLS:
To be successful in this role you will need the following:
• Bachelor’s in mechanical or Systems Engineering, Master’s preferred.
• Minimum 10 years experience in a design-focused role, with managerial progression.
• Strong leadership experience working with groups of mechanical design engineers in meeting overall product expectations and requirements.
• Automotive or railway design experience is highly desirable.
• Experience in simulation (FEA, CFD, modal analysis, system response modeling) highly desirable.
• Strong knowledge in application of the following principles as the pertain to design like principles of fatigue and durability, principles of noise and acoustics, principles of dynamics and vibration, principles of heat rejection and thermodynamics, principles of fluid dynamics.
• Experience with Solid Edge, CFD, FEA, or similar mechanical design tools is an asset.
